Legislative budget office and Department of Revenue brief Ways and Means on unrestricted revenue estimating process
Summary
Legislative Budget Assistance staff and the Department of Revenue explained how the committee will develop unrestricted revenue estimates for the General Fund, Education Trust Fund, Highway Fund and Fish and Game Fund, described data sources and timing, and flagged recent trends in business taxes, meals-and-rooms and tobacco revenue.
Chris Shea of the Legislative Budget Assistance office told the House Ways and Means Committee the panel’s charge is to produce unrestricted revenue estimates for the General Fund (including the Education Trust Fund), the Highway Fund and the Fish and Game Fund.
The estimates, Shea said, reflect collections under current law; changes enacted later in the session are tracked separately on a surplus statement and netted against the committee’s figures. He described the office’s worksheet and schedule process, how agency estimates feed the committee spreadsheets, and how committee numbers are memorialized in a resolution for the House floor and as an amendment to House Bill 1 (the operating budget).
